What Exactly is Fintech?
First off, what is fintech? Fintech, short for financial technology, refers to the use of technology to improve or automate financial services and processes. Think about it – anything from mobile banking apps to cryptocurrency exchanges falls under this umbrella. Fintech companies aim to make financial services more accessible, efficient, and user-friendly. They leverage software, algorithms, and other tech innovations to disrupt traditional financial systems. Instead of going to a bank for a loan, you might use a fintech app. Instead of using a traditional payment method, you might opt for a digital wallet provided by a fintech company. Fintech is all about innovation and leveraging technology to provide better, faster, and more convenient financial solutions. This includes a wide array of services, such as digital payments, online lending, mobile banking, investment platforms, and insurance tech. The core mission of fintech companies is to enhance customer experience, reduce costs, and increase financial inclusion by offering innovative solutions that cater to the needs of today's digital-savvy consumers. This often involves creating user-friendly interfaces, utilizing data analytics for personalized services, and employing blockchain technology for secure transactions. The rise of fintech has significantly transformed the financial landscape, making it more competitive and customer-centric. Companies are continuously developing new technologies to stay ahead and meet the evolving demands of the market. This dynamic environment fosters innovation and drives the adoption of new financial products and services. So, whether it's managing your investments through a robo-advisor or sending money to a friend through a mobile app, fintech is revolutionizing the way we interact with money.
ShopeePay: More Than Just a Payment Method?
Now, let's talk about ShopeePay. At its core, ShopeePay is a digital wallet service integrated within the Shopee e-commerce platform. It allows users to make online payments, transfer funds, and even pay for offline purchases at participating merchants. Functionally, it acts like any other e-wallet you might use, such as PayPal, Apple Pay, or Google Pay. So, is it fintech? Well, consider this: ShopeePay utilizes technology to facilitate financial transactions, making it a part of the digital payment ecosystem. It provides a convenient and efficient way for users to manage their money and make purchases, which aligns with the goals of fintech companies. However, it's also closely tied to the Shopee platform, which primarily functions as an e-commerce marketplace. This dual nature makes its classification a bit nuanced. ShopeePay integrates seamlessly with the Shopee app, offering users a convenient way to pay for their purchases without leaving the platform. This integration enhances the overall shopping experience and encourages users to adopt digital payments. Additionally, ShopeePay often offers promotions and discounts to incentivize users to use the service, further driving its adoption. But ShopeePay isn't just limited to online transactions. It also supports offline payments at various merchants, allowing users to use their ShopeePay balance to pay for goods and services in physical stores. This expands the utility of ShopeePay beyond the Shopee platform and positions it as a versatile payment solution for everyday transactions. In addition to payments, ShopeePay also offers features such as fund transfers and balance management, making it a comprehensive digital wallet service. Users can easily send money to friends and family, track their transaction history, and manage their account settings all within the Shopee app. This level of integration and functionality makes ShopeePay a valuable tool for both shoppers and merchants.

The Nuances: ShopeePay's Place in the Ecosystem
Okay, so ShopeePay acts like a fintech service, but it's deeply embedded within an e-commerce platform. This is where the nuance comes in. Unlike standalone fintech companies that focus solely on financial services, ShopeePay is part of a larger ecosystem. Its primary purpose is to facilitate transactions on Shopee, which means its growth and development are closely tied to the success of the e-commerce platform. However, this doesn't diminish its role as a fintech player. Many fintech services are integrated into larger platforms to enhance user experience and drive adoption. For example, consider how payment gateways like Stripe or PayPal are integrated into various websites and applications. These integrations don't make them any less of a fintech service; they simply highlight the interconnected nature of the digital economy. Similarly, ShopeePay's integration with Shopee enhances its utility and reach, making it a valuable component of both the e-commerce and fintech landscapes. Furthermore, ShopeePay's presence within the Shopee ecosystem allows it to leverage data and insights to provide more personalized and relevant services to users. This data-driven approach is a key characteristic of modern fintech companies, enabling them to tailor their offerings to meet the specific needs of their customers. By understanding user preferences and transaction patterns, ShopeePay can offer customized promotions, payment options, and financial advice, further enhancing the user experience.
